Cozy bites and feel-good flavor at Grandma’s Sandwich in SM City Marilao

CITY OF MALOLOS, Bulacan — There’s a certain kind of magic that only a grandma’s kitchen can bring—and at Grandma’s Sandwich in SM City Marilao, that magic lives on in every warm, toasty bite.

Channeling the comfort of a home-cooked snack, Grandma’s Sandwich is winning over mallgoers with its honest-to-goodness lineup of grilled wheat sandwiches made from whole, wholesome ingredients.

Think of it as the kind of food your Lola might lovingly whip up—simple, healthy, and full of heart.

Starting at just ?99, the menu gives your usual sandwich a delicious upgrade. There’s the Triple Grilled Cheese, oozing with melty goodness; the ever-reliable Ham-Lettuce-Tomato; and the umami-loaded Grilled Tuna Cheese Melt. The Chicken Teriyaki is also a standout—zesty, filling, and flavorful.

But where things get really interesting is the bold Pinoy-fusion twist. The Grandma’s Tapa Sandwich and Grilled Cali Maki feel like your favorite rice meals cleverly reimagined between slices of toasted wheat bread.

Got a sweet tooth or a curious palate? You’ll find joy in surprising combos like Banana Chocnut, Pineapple Peanut Butter, and Banapple sandwiches—the kind of “wait… this actually works?” creations that truly do.

There are also wheat pizza sandwiches such as Pepperoni with Honey, and a Creamy Water Spinach variant that’s both comforting and unique. Pair them with their air-fried fries—crisp on the outside, soft on the inside—for that perfect crunch.

Not in a sandwich mood? That’s okay—Grandma’s also serves up a comforting Beef & Mushroom Truffle Pasta that’s creamy, earthy, and a quiet crowd favorite.

It’s the kind of place you wander into after errands, or when you just want something light yet satisfying. Pair your sandwich with one of their refreshing, healthy beverages, and you’ve got yourself a guilt-free mini escape.

Grandma’s Sandwich at SM City Marilao is a gentle reminder that sometimes, the simplest things really do taste the best. (UnliNews Online)
